Sorts Of Cryptocurrencies
Cryptocurrencies fall into 4 broad classes. Some cryptocurrencies, similar to meme cash, have completely no worth. Nonetheless, some do serve a objective. To assist higher respect the variations amongst these currencies, we share the next descriptions courtesy of the Company Finance Institute:
Fee- Bitcoin, maybe probably the most well-known cryptocurrency, was the primary profitable instance of a digital cost cryptocurrency. The aim of a cost cryptocurrency, because the title implies, is just not solely as a medium of change but additionally as a purely peer-to-peer digital money to facilitate transactions.
Tokens– are any cryptographic asset that runs on high of one other blockchain. Ethereum community was the primary to include the idea of permitting different crypto property to piggyback on its blockchain.
Stablecoins- are designed to supply a retailer of worth. They preserve their worth as a result of whereas they’re constructed on a blockchain, one of these cryptocurrency might be exchanged for a number of fiat currencies. So stablecoins are literally pegged to a bodily foreign money, mostly the US greenback or the Euro.
Central Financial institution Digital Currencies (CBDC)– CBDCs are issued by central banks in token type or with an digital file related to the foreign money and pegged to the home foreign money of the issuing nation or area.
Meme cash are a subset of the token class. These cash are sometimes impressed by jokes, social media fads, or, because the title implies, memes.
Wikipedia defines meme cash as follows:
A meme coin is a cryptocurrency that originated from an Web meme or has another humorous attribute. The time period is usually used interchangeably with the time period shitcoin, which usually refers to a cryptocurrency with little to no worth, authenticity, or utility.

What’s Productiveness?
Productiveness measures the leverage an economic system can generate from its two main inputs: labor and capital. With out productiveness, the financial development charge depends solely on the expansion of the 2 main inputs. The restricted nature of labor and capital naturally results in declining development charges over lengthy intervals if society neglects productiveness.
Leveraging labor and capital by productiveness supplies dynamism to an economic system. Sadly, productiveness requires work, time, funding, and sacrifice. It’s a perform of numerous components, together with innovation, training, authorities insurance policies, and monetary incentives.
The extra successfully or productively we use our assets, the extra financial development per unit of useful resource might be attained. Thus, extra wealth per capita might be generated.

Not All Tokens Are Unproductive
It’s necessary to notice that meme cash are tokens, however not all tokens are meme cash. Some tokens are productive. They’ll signify a bodily asset, contract, settlement, or service. In some instances, they make transacting and transferring possession extra environment friendly. Within the course of, they will make these property extra liquid.
For instance, tZERO, a three way partnership of Past and the Intercontinental Alternate Inc. (ICE), is growing the power to tokenize lodge rooms, sports activities groups, actual property, and lots of different property and providers. Resort rooms, for instance, are extremely illiquid property and practically inconceivable for many traders to personal. With tokens backing such property, they will grow to be extra liquid. Thus, capital can extra simply movement to such ventures. The power for capital to movement extra simply and cheaply makes mentioned property extra productive.
